A small plane plunged into the Caribbean Sea, killing at least twelve people, including US citizens.

Civil aviation official Carlos Padilla explained the plane “made a sharp turn to the right of the runway and fell into the water” moments after taking off and crashing off the coast of Roatan Island.

A fishermen who witnessed the crash said he avoided being struck by the plane as it feel into the sea.
